Q: Is 35,545,452 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 35,545,452 is not a prime number.

Why is 35,545,452 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 35545452 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 12 73 146 219 292 438 876 40,577 81,154 121,731 162,308 243,462 486,924 2,962,121 5,924,242 8,886,363 11,848,484 17,772,726 and 35,545,452, with no remainder.

Since 35,545,452 cannot be divided by just 1 and 35,545,452, it is not a prime number.
